 About the Job
  • Design, build, and maintain sophisticated capacity models that enable data-driven resource allocation decisions
  • Lead ongoing capacity planning initiatives to ensure optimal staffing levels across all channels and time zones
  • Partner closely with Vendor Managers, Business Process Outsourcer (BPO) Workforce and Operations teams to align on forecasts, schedules, and resource needs
  • Monitor and manage intraday patterns to respond proactively to volume fluctuations and service level requirements
  • Distribute monthly forecasts and outlooks to BPO partners within contractual agreements
  • Oversee administrative functions within our workforce management tool, ensuring data integrity and system optimization
  • Deliver weekly reporting and readouts that provide actionable insights to leadership and stakeholders
  • Proactively identify opportunities for process improvements and efficiency gains that enhance both the customer and employee experience

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
